Tom Lee Suggests S&P 500 Could Break 8200 Level by Year-End

By: www.tokenpost.kr|2026/09/16 09:36:01

Fundstrat co-founder Tom Lee has forecasted that the U.S. stock market could overcome short-term pessimism and rebound significantly by the end of the year. He explained that while pressures from interest rates and inflation still exist, the market has already reflected considerable bad news. In a CNBC interview on September 15, Lee stated that the Fed's interest rate cuts are likely to be decisions made in response to market pressures, but the stock market could react positively to them. Lee noted that various factors are distorting the current personal consumption expenditures price index, and it could decline by about 1 percentage point over the next six months without Fed intervention. He believes that interest rate cuts could alleviate concerns about further hikes and lead to a decrease in Treasury yields. Additionally, he assessed that the rise of the 10-year Treasury yield to around 5% is a level that the U.S. economy can handle. Regarding corporate earnings, he mentioned that even if the growth rate slows, if organic growth maintains around 10%, the price-to-earnings ratio could approach 20 times. He indicated that S&P 500 corporate earnings could increase by $30 to $50 and emphasized that they have not yet reached their peak. However, he added that the risk of a correction still exists, and political schedules could be a short-term risk factor. The year-end outlook is optimistic, and he stated that the S&P 500 could surpass the 8200 level by year-end.
